A Frozen Flower

A Frozen Flower
7.1/10
  • Genre: Drama
  • Release: 30/12/2008
  • Character: King
A historical drama set in the Koryo dynasty and focused on the relationship between a king and his bodyguard. Under the dominance of Yuan Dynasty China, the king of Goryeo Dynasty Korea is pressured to produce a successor to the throne. Unable to make love to his queen because he is in love with his bodyguard, Hong Lim, the king asks the two of them to sleep together instead. This sexual contact formulates a forbidden love between Hong Lim and the Queen.

Happy End

Happy End
6.7/10
  • Genre: Drama
  • Release: 11/12/1999
  • Character: Kim Il-beom
Set during the 1999 Asian financial crisis, Ki-Mun lost his job and feels ashamed having to act as domestic housekeeper for his career wife Bo-ra. Bo-ra feels trapped in a passionless marriage and is having an affair with a former college / boyfriend. Min-ki gradually pieces together the evidence of Bo-ra's infidelity and becomes devastated by what he finds.

The Warrior

The Warrior
7.2/10
In 1375, China was in chaos between Yuan Dynasty and Ming Dynasty. Coryo (an ancient kingdom of Korea then) sent a delegation of many diplomats, soldiers and a silent slave to make peace with the new Chinese government. However, this delegation got charged as spies and sent in exile to a remote desert.

Wanee & Junah

Wanee & Junah
6.8/10
Wanee, 26-year-old animator with 6 years career in her field. Junah, 27-year-old screen playwright, who is working on his debut project. Wanee and Junah are living in the same house. Their love stays mutual but seems tainted with a hint of loneliness. The news of Young-min’s return, who is Wanee’s step-brother and her unattainable first love, leads Wanee back to the fading memories, driving Junah into a state of dilemma as he sees his loved one in such confusion. By the visit of So-yang, who was always together with Young-min and Wanee during the high school days, Junah becomes aware of Wanee’s wound and Young-min’s being. Finally, the development of their love in the past and the present with all its trials and tribulations comes alive in some fantastic animation.

Gabi

Gabi
5.9/10
  • Genre: Drama
  • Release: 15/03/2012
  • Character: Ilyich
Set towards the end of the 19th century, when coffee was first introduced to Korea, Russian sharpshooter Illichi and Joseon's first barista Danya are manipulated by Japanese officer Sadako into an elaborate plan to assassinate King Gojong.

Park vs Park

Park vs Park
  • Genre: Comedy
  • Release: 28/04/1997
Judge Park Ki-poong lost his wife on the day his son Su-seok was born. As a result of this tragedy, Ki-poong ignores his son and Su-seok resents his father. The bad blood between the judge father and the lawyer son come to a volatile but humorous climax in the courtroom when they are on opposing ends of a divorce case.

Liar

Liar
6.5/10
  • Genre: Comedy
  • Release: 23/04/2004
  • Character: Jeong Man - cheol
Man-chul leads two lives, he is married to Myeong-sun and he is also living with Jeong-ae, a wealthy and sexy woman. One day he accidentilly catches an escaped convict, which then attracts un-needed attention to his life. In order to keep his secret from his two lovers, he and his best friend must lie to reporters, cops and neighbors and the situation just gets crazier and crazier with every lie.
